Создать новый машинопись проект в Visual Studio

голоса
56

Как начать писать машинопись проектов в Visual Studio? Там нет опции для него, когда я создаю новый проект. Я Visual Studio 2012 устанавливается вместе с машинописи добавить на

Задан 02/10/2012 в 06:26
источник пользователем
На других языках...                            


9 ответов

голоса
43

Я только что нашел решение: Руководство установки VS-Extension.

В некотором роде, то VS-Extension не получает установлен. Вы можете сделать это вручную. Существует .vsixфайл , расположенный в C:\Program Files (x86)\Microsoft SDKs\TypeScript\0.8.0.0называется TypeScriptLanguageService.vsix. Попробуйте запустить этот файл. Необходимо установить расширение машинописи.

Если вы работаете в системе х86, попробуйте посмотреть на C:\Program Files\Microsoft SDKs\TypeScript\0.8.0.0.

Работал для меня. Теперь я могу создавать машинопись проекты и перечислен в списке Visual Studio расширения.

Обратите внимание , что новые версии машинописи уронила папку 0.8.0.0. Вы можете найти .vsixфайл C:\Program Files (x86)\Microsoft SDKs\TypeScript.

Ответил 02/10/2012 в 10:36
источник пользователем

голоса
20

Вы можете добавить Машинопись файлы в существующий проект с помощью Add> New Item диалог.

введите описание изображения здесь

Вы также можете создать проект типа HTML-приложения с машинопись с помощью Add> диалога New Project. Этот тип проекта под Installed -> (шаблоны) -> Visual C #.

введите описание изображения здесь

Если эти параметры отсутствуют Visual Studio, вы должны попытаться повторно установить машинопись Visual Studio плагин .

Ответил 02/10/2012 в 09:58
источник пользователем

голоса
13

Далее следуют другие ответы, но не смогли найти TypeScriptLanguageService.vsix после установки TypeScriptSetup.0.8.0.msi на Win7 64 Вт / VS 2010.

Для того, чтобы установить на VS 2010, используйте 7zip , чтобы открыть выше MSI и извлечь «TypeScriptLS.vsix_File», снимите заднюю _file, и работать как обычно.

Это дает новый шаблон машинопись проекта (но не файл шаблона таинственно), IntelliSense, подсветка кода, и т.д.

Ответил 03/10/2012 в 00:30
источник пользователем

голоса
11

Если вы используете Visual Studio 2017, шаблон «HTML Application с Машинопись» удален из шаблонов.

Но вы можете установить расширение , сделанное богатый-Ньюман на Github: https://github.com/rich-newman/typescript-html-application-vs2017-template

Чтобы установить это сделать следующее:

  • Перейти в окно «Добавить новый проект»
  • Слева идут в «онлайн» в левом дереве
  • Поиск «Шаблон машинопись HTML Application» введите описание изображения здесь
  • Установите расширение и шаблон должен быть доступен в разделе «установлен -> Машинопись»
Ответил 15/06/2017 в 12:11
источник пользователем

голоса
1

У меня не было шаблоны проектов и TS файлов также попытался переустановить его (просто запустив VSIX файл), что не помогло, так что я 1. деинсталлировать (от менеджера VS2012) расширение 2. закрыто VS2012, а затем установил его снова и voila- проект и файл шаблон волшебно появились. Слава богу, это worked- я могу начать играть с языком без необходимости запускать transcompilation вручную каждый раз.

Ответил 02/10/2012 в 10:50
источник пользователем

голоса
0

Еще один совет - вам необходимо установить Visual Studio для Web. Он не будет работать только с VS для рабочего стола. Кроме того, вам нужно установить плагин после VS, так что если вы установили плагин первым, удалите его затем переустановить.

Ответил 11/09/2013 в 08:53
источник пользователем

голоса
0

Для версии 0.9.1.1 я был в состоянии сделать его работу , следуя инструкции здесь: http://typescript.codeplex.com/wikipage?title=Compile-on-Save .

Поддержка машинопись была просто отключена на Web Essentials , 2012 3,0: http://vswebessentials.com/changelog

Ответил 25/08/2013 в 09:30
источник пользователем

голоса
0

Старый пост, новое предложение:

Я провел несколько часов по этому вопросу на Win8 / VS2012. После нескольких установки / переустановки (машинописного текста плагин V 0.8.3), то одна вещь , которая работала, должна была работать VS2012 в режиме администратора и (пере) установить Web Essentials , 2012 . Это сделал трюк для меня , и я получил машинопись , как это собственный раздел в Add New Project...(и все другие лакомства , упомянутые выше).

Что напомнило мне работать в режиме администратора был процесс обновления документации (если вы хотите установить документацию локально) , где тоже была раздражающая зашифрованное сообщение об ошибке. Запуск в режиме администратора также ответ.

Вы не должны работать в режиме администратора все время, только вероятно, хорошая практика при обновлении самой IDE (новые плагины и т.д.).

Ответил 01/05/2013 в 13:39
источник пользователем

голоса
0

Установка машинописного добавляет новый тип проекта, а также добавляет тип файла для существующих проектов. После установки машинописи, вы можете попробовать поиск «машинопись» в новом окне проекта. Он показывает «HTML Application с Машинопись» для меня.

Каждый файл машинопись ts-файл будет добавлен зависимый файл .js.

Надеюсь это поможет!

Ответил 02/10/2012 в 07:02
источник пользователем

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more